Welling train station is situated in the South East of London, in the borough of Bexley. It's a convenient station providing excellent facilities for commuters and travelers alike. Whether you’re embarking on a journey to the capital or exploring nearby destinations, Welling station stands as a crucial access point with a rich offering of services and transport links.
At Welling station, ticket buying and collection is streamlined with a ticket office open from 06:10 to 19:30 on weekdays and Saturdays, and from 08:10 to 16:40 on Sundays. Ticket machines are also available, making it convenient to collect tickets bought online.
Accessibility is central to Welling's operations, with assistance available for those with mobility needs. The station offers step-free access to some areas and provides smartcard validators, induction loops, and ramps for easier train access. Although there's no waiting room, ample seating areas are available for passengers waiting for trains.
While you wait, you can enjoy refreshments from the coffee kiosk or browse the newspaper stand. Keep in mind, however, that there's no ATM or public Wi-Fi service at the station. If you're cycling to the station, 28 bicycle storage spaces are available, and secure parking with CCTV is maintained by APCOA Parking. Charges start from as little as £1.50 for evening rates.
Transportation to and from Welling station is highly convenient. For those needing rail replacement services, buses to Lewisham are accessible from Bus stop D on Bellegrove Road, while services heading towards Dartford can be boarded at Bus stop C on the same road. Nestled in Southampton, St Denys train station is a welcoming gateway to the south of England. Whether you’re a daily commuter or an occasional traveler, this station offers a modest but vital hub of connectivity for numerous destinations, making it a pivotal starting point for your journeys.
St Denys station boasts a variety of essential facilities designed to enhance your travel experience. Ticketing is straightforward, with a ticket office open during weekday mornings and accessible ticket machines that cater to everyone, including discounts for Disabled Persons Railcard holders. Those who prefer to purchase in advance will be pleased to know that tickets booked online can be conveniently collected from these machines.
While the station does not offer a waiting room or refreshment facilities, it provides seating areas and step-free access to some parts, ensuring a degree of comfort and mobility for all passengers. Assistance with boarding is available from the onboard Guard, though planning ahead and using booking services is advisable.
Security is a priority too; with CCTV in operation, passengers can have peace of mind while waiting for their trains. However, it’s worth noting that facilities such as luggage storage and shops are not available, so come prepared.
Connected well by road and rail, St Denys extends its convenience beyond the station limits. For those traveling by bus, information for planning your journey is accessible and can be printed here. While there aren't any cycle hire services, cyclists have access to racks for securing bicycles, although not under shelter.
For passengers affected by rail disruptions, a replacement service is accessible from Belmont Road, facilitating a smooth transition between modes of transport without straying too far from the station’s precincts.
